45 回答

TA貢獻21條經驗 獲得超8個贊
JQ是JS的一種框架,主要為了解決原生JS中DOM操作中大量重復的代碼量,以及實際開發中低版本瀏覽器兼容性處理的繁雜.
直接從JS入門好還是從JQ入門好?
首先有很多人是從JQ入門再回過頭來學JS的.適合自己的才是最好的,條條大路通羅馬!
一般人的做法是先學習基本的JS,然后去學JQ,再回過頭透徹深入學習JS!
當然如果你能快速的掌握JS并深入理解,完全可以直接一步到位學習JS,當你你到掌握JS的水平,框架什么的看幾天就能很好的掌握了!畢竟有些框架是直接用JS寫的!
JQ的源碼中也有很多值得學習的東西,框架只是讓你能避免重復的去碼代碼!
前期考慮兼容 ,能迅速的做出東西!后期考慮性能,能更好的做出東西!

TA貢獻1條經驗 獲得超4個贊
先學js,jq是在js的基礎之上進行的擴展!jq的源碼就是js,學會js有助于jq的理解,這樣理解的會更深!(*^__^*) 嘻嘻……

TA貢獻14條經驗 獲得超8個贊
一般人的做法是先學習基本的JS,然后去學JQ,再回過頭透徹深入學習JS!
當然如果你能快速的掌握JS并深入理解,完全可以直接一步到位學習JS,當你你到掌握JS的水平,框架什么的看幾天就能很好的掌握了!畢竟有些框架是直接用JS寫的!
JQ的源碼中也有很多值得學習的東西,框架只是讓你能避免重復的去碼代碼!
前期考慮兼容 ,能迅速的做出東西!后期考慮性能,能更好的做出東西!自己去摸索吧!路還長的很。。。

TA貢獻19條經驗 獲得超5個贊
如果你要深入學習的好,那畢竟是先學js再學jq。jq說白也是將通用的js功能進行封裝,使其變得更容易用,但還是有jq做不到的地方,那時候就需要js了。只有jq做不到的事,沒有Js做不好的事。如果有了,那jq也更加做不到

TA貢獻1條經驗 獲得超0個贊
這就和學編程一樣,你是先學CI,Yii框架,還是先學PHP。是先學 Django,Flask 還是先學Python。建議還是先學JS,但是直接學JQ用來解決問題應付工作其實并沒多大問題,就是基礎會差。
添加回答
舉報